It is with much appreciation that Planina can report our 2022 fundraising to benefit World Central Kitchen’s (WCK) #ChefsForUkraine was a huge success. With your help, we raised over $8,000 in humanitarian aid to help people from Ukraine whose lives have been devastated by the war. This was through a combination of ticket sales, other contributions made directly to Planina toward this cause, and donations at our special fundraising page on WCK’s site.

Ever since the war began, we felt an urgency to help. We channeled our heartache into a self-produced August 20 concert in Boulder to support humanitarian relief. It was such a success and so rewarding to us and our audience that we decided to pull together a second show in Denver, which we presented on October 15.

This cause remains intensely personal to us, not only because both Ukraine and Russia represent folklore we treasure, but also because members of Planina have family in these countries. Each show was an expression of our love for these regions and the deep concern we continue to feel for everyone who has been affected by the war.

One reflection from an audience member was particularly meaningful: “I thought the concert was so holistic. You talked a little bit about the region where each song originated. I think it helped the audience understand that it’s a whole big, interconnected region, with many ethnic groups whose lives and troubles are overlapping right now.”

Thanks to you, we were humbled and pleased to be able to contribute $8260 to WCK by the end of October 2022. Working at a 24-hour pedestrian border crossing in southern Poland, WCK began serving hot, nourishing meals within hours of the initial invasion and continues to serve people across the region in Romania, Moldova, and Hungary. Additionally, they are partnering with restaurants inside Ukraine to get hot meals to anyone in need.

As we reflect on nearly 13 months since the invasion, Planina will continue to offer solidarity to community members here with Ukrainian and/or Russian roots and families still living in those countries. We feel that it is perhaps more important than ever to shine a light on the cultural treasures that these countries offer the world. Our 2022 concerts in Boulder in Denver explored the rich traditions and cultures of this region, and we hope brought a little joy to an otherwise sorrowful year.
